Block

#21,586,117
Block Number
21,586,117 @ 05/04/2025, 20:25:30
Status
Finalized
ID
0x014960c58702d9ff00cfedd7fa9a4130c5ba4ac10c1a7ff0bf1aab9d5ea95cd6
Transactions
Gas Used
2286461/40000000 (5.72% Used)
Total Score
2,108,042,907 (+99)
Rewards
7.42 VTHO